As you step into Knaresborough Station, be ready to experience convenient access to essential facilities ensuring a comfortable journey. Although the station lacks a ticket office, worry not—the ticket machines are available and accessible for collecting pre-booked online tickets. The station is equipped with smartcard validators and accessible ticket machines too, ensuring a user-friendly experience for all passengers. Always eco-conscious, the station invites you to enjoy its biking facilities, offering 16 spaces for bicycle storage by the subway access. For quick refreshments, ‘The Old Ticket Office’ café is situated right on the platform, perfect for grabbing a coffee while you wait for your train.
If you need assistance or travel information, while there is no staff available on-site, the station is equipped with Help Points. Assistance is provided by conductors on request, ensuring ease of travel for everyone. CCTV systems ensure a secure environment while you're at the station. However, travellers should note the absence of public restrooms, waiting rooms, and other amenities like ATMs or free Wi-Fi.
Travel plans can be seamless with Knaresborough Station's versatile transport links. If you're faced with a rail replacement service, pickups and drop-offs are made convenient at bus stops on High Street, nearby the road junction traffic lights. The station is seamlessly linked with local bus services and offers taxi services via Cab4You, making your onward journey hassle-free.

At Eastleigh Train Station, purchasing tickets has never been easier. The ticket office is open from 6:00 AM to 7:30 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 7:00 AM to 6:30 PM on Sundays. Travelers can also take advantage of ticket machines that offer disc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ders. All machines are accessible and allow for the collection of tickets bought online, ensuring your experience is both seamless and efficient.
For those requiring assistance, Eastleigh provides exemplary support with a staff presence from 5:45 AM until 10: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 6:30 AM to 10:00 PM on Sundays. There are customer help points available, and information can be easily obtained from the ticket office or help point.
Eastleigh is a step-free station, offering full accessibility throughout its premises. Wheelchairs are available, and the station boasts accessible ticket machines, toilets, and a dedicated heating waiting room on Platforms 2 and 3.
Eastleigh Train Station caters to your refreshment needs with a delightful coffee shop. For quick errands, an ATM machine and several shops are available at the station. The public Wi-Fi ensures you're always connected, and for avid cyclists, 130 bicycle storage spaces equipped with CCTV are ready for use. While there is no bicycle hire available on-site, the storage facilities more than make up for it.
For those traveling by car, the station offers 133 parking spaces including dedicated Blue Badge parking. Parking can be conveniently managed through RingGo with both daily and annual rates available.
